Job description

About Analog Devices

Analog Devices Analog Devices, Inc. (NASDAQ: ADI) is a global semiconductor leader that bridges the physical and digital worlds to enable breakthroughs at the Intelligent Edge. ADI combines analog, digital, AI, and software technologies into solutions that combat climate change, reliably connect humans and the world, and help drive advancements in automation and robotics, mobility, healthcare, energy and data centers. With revenue of more than $11 billion in FY25, ADI ensures today's innovators stay Ahead of What's Possible.

Learn more at www.analog.com and on LinkedIn and X.

We are looking for a dynamic and forward-thinking Senior Finance Analyst to join our team. In this strategic role, you will work closely with senior leadership and cross-functional teams to provide financial insights that influence key business decisions. If you thrive in a fast-paced environment, enjoy solving complex problems, and are passionate about connecting financial data to business outcomes. This opportunity is for you!

Key Responsibilities
  • Serve as a finance business partner and controller for assigned factories.
  • Partner closely with Factory Managers and Operations teams to provide financial insights and guidance.
  • Lead forecasting, budgeting, month-end close, and variance analysis activities.
  • Monitor key cost drivers and operational metrics, providing recommendations to improve performance and profitability.
  • Translate operational results into financial impacts and communicate findings to business stakeholders.
  • Prepare regular financial and management reports to support decision‑making.
  • Collaborate with cross‑functional teams to identify risks, opportunities, and business improvement initiatives.
Required Qualifications
  • Bachelor’s Degree in Accountancy or any Finance/Accounting related course
  • Minimum 5 years of FP&A experience
  • Strong experience in budgeting, forecasting, financial analysis, and reporting
  • Proficiency in SAP S/4HANA and Power BI
  • Strong business partnering, stakeholder management, analytical, and communication skills
Preferred Qualifications
  • CPA is a plus
  • Experience in manufacturing and/or semiconductor industries
  • Experience in management reporting and supporting operational leadership
Compliance Requirements

For positions requiring access to technical data, Analog Devices, Inc. may have to obtain export licensing approval from the U.S. Department of Commerce - Bureau of Industry and Security and/or the U.S. Department of State - Directorate of Defense Trade Controls. As such, applicants for this position – except US Citizens, US Permanent Residents, and protected individuals as defined by 8 U.S.C. 1324b(a)(3) – may have to go through an export licensing review process.
